ABTB3 Knockout Cell Lines

Gene: ABTB3

Official Full Name: ankyrin repeat and BTB domain containing 3provided by HGNC

Gene Summary: Predicted to enable PDZ domain binding activity and protein heterodimerization activity. Predicted to act upstream of or within exploration behavior; glutamatergic synaptic transmission; and protein stabilization. Predicted to be located in glutamatergic synapse and membrane. [provided by Alliance of Genome Resources, Apr 2025]

Background

ABTB3 Gene Knockout Cell Lines are genetically engineered cell lines that have had the ABTB3 gene inactivated, allowing researchers to specifically investigate the biological roles and pathways associated with this gene. The ABTB3 gene is involved in various cellular processes, including the regulation of protein degradation and cell signaling pathways, making its study crucial for understanding disease mechanisms, particularly in cancer and neurodegenerative disorders.

These knockout cell lines function by utilizing CRISPR-Cas9 technology, which facilitates precise gene editing through the introduction of targeted double-strand breaks in the DNA. As a result, researchers can observe the phenotypic and molecular changes that occur in the absence of the ABTB3 gene. This allows for in-depth studies regarding cellular behavior, gene interactions, and the downstream effects on cellular functionality.
